### Fuel report shows zero liters for active vehicles

When the Haulmark fleet fuel-usage report returns zeros for vehicles that clearly drove, the ingest job has usually dropped its credential after a nightly rotation. Verify the vehicle IDs appear in the telemetry stream first. Then re-run the ingest manually, authenticating with this token.

login token, yajeg-fawif: eyJhbGciOiJIUzI1NiIsInR5cCI6IkpXVCJ9.eyJzdWIiOiIEdPQYnZXaZIn0.HSRTnYZBx0Qc

## Support

If your plugin sees stale prices after a catalog update, it's almost always cache invalidation. ShelfSync purges entries on SKU writes, but custom facets need a manual flush via the `catalog:invalidate` hook. Check the invalidation log first — nine times out of ten the answer's there. Still stuck? Drop the plugin support crew a line.

escalation mailbox, kagef-kawef: frador_zorix@tolvaqlabs.internal

Vendor note: Quillgate Systems' telemetry relay for the Larkspur gateway is extremely chatty, emitting roughly 40k debug lines per minute under normal load. Per our agreement with Quillgate, plugin authors must apply head-based sampling at 1% for debug-level events and 100% for warnings and errors before forwarding. Do not sample audit records under any circumstances. If your plugin cannot honor these rates, raise it before the next vendor review. Questions about sampling configuration go here.

pager mailbox: holius@nelvrogrid.internal